The Head of Commercial Transactions is a senior legal executive responsible for enterprise‑level leadership of one or more legal subject‑matter areas.
This role provides strategic legal direction, owns functional risk posture, and may oversee Managing Counsel and other people leaders. This role is a member of the Legal leadership team and ensures that legal services are delivered in a scalable, consistent, and risk‑aligned manner across all North America Global Business Units.
What you’ll be doingEnterprise Leadership & Strategy
Establishes legal strategy, risk tolerance, and governance frameworks for assigned practice area(s), including the development of enterprise‑wide legal policies, SOPs, and escalation protocols.
Advises executive leadership on high‑risk, high‑impact legal and regulatory matters, including material contract disputes, regulatory enforcement actions, and emerging legal risks arising from new legislation or rulemaking.
Ensures alignment between legal strategy and business objectives.
Partners with the Deputy General Counsel and other Heads of Counsel on cross‑functional initiatives, including enterprise risk assessments, regulatory readiness reviews, board reporting, and coordinated responses.
People Leadership
Oversees senior legal people leaders, establishing clear authority matrices, approval hierarchies, and decision‑rights frameworks governing how legal matters are staffed, escalated, and resolved.
Sets expectations for escalation, decision‑making, and performance.
Responsible for talent strategy, succession planning, and development, including identifying skill gaps across the legal team, designing continuing legal education, and ensuring attorneys maintain bar admissions and compliance with applicable professional responsibility obligations.
Operational Oversight
Ensures consistent legal delivery, prioritization, and escalation by implementing workload management systems, matter intake processes, and service‑level expectations for internal client response times.
Owns scalable legal platforms and processes (e.g., CLM, governance tools), including oversight of contract lifecycle management technology, legal hold and preservation systems, document management platforms, and outside counsel management databases.
Approves non‑standard risk positions and exceptions, including deviations from standard contract terms, waivers of corporate policy, and acceptance of indemnification or liability outside established parameters.
SPECIFIC LEGAL ACCOUNTABILITIES
Commercial Transactions
Sets contract risk frameworks, approval thresholds, and fallback positions, including defining enterprise‑wide standard terms for limitation of liability, indemnification, intellectual property ownership, data protection obligations, insurance requirements, and representations and warranties.
Oversees negotiation strategy for commercial agreements and partnerships, including master services agreements, joint ventures, licensing arrangements, distribution and reseller agreements, SaaS and technology agreements, and supply chain contracts.
Leads legal oversight for mergers, acquisitions, divestitures, and integrations, including management of legal due diligence workstreams (corporate, employment, IP, litigation, regulatory, environmental, real estate, tax), negotiation and drafting of definitive transaction documents (purchase agreements, merger agreements, contribution agreements), ancillary transaction documents (transition services agreements, intellectual property licenses, non‑competition agreements), and post‑close risk remediation including the integration of acquired entity contracts, policies, and compliance programs.
Owns CLM strategy, standardization, and enterprise adoption, including the design of contract templates and playbooks, implementation of automated approval workflows and clause libraries, and reporting on contract cycle times, deviation rates, and risk exposure metrics.
About youJuris Doctor (J.D.) and active license to practice law in at least one U.S. jurisdiction.
12–15+ years combined in‑house and/or law‑firm experience, with substantial experience in at least one of the following: complex commercial transactions, mergers and acquisitions, employment law, civil litigation, regulatory compliance, data privacy, or technology law.
Demonstrated experience leading senior attorneys and people leaders, including managing teams of five or more attorneys across multiple practice areas or geographies.
Proven ability to advise executive stakeholders on enterprise‑level legal risk, including direct experience counseling C‑suite executives, board committees, or equivalent senior leadership on matters involving significant financial exposure, regulatory risk, or strategic business decisions.

The anticipated annual base salary range for this position is $143,504 - $263,091. Compensation varies based on a variety of factors including, but not limited to, experience, education, key skills, and geographic location. In addition to base salary, the position is also eligible for incentive compensation based on achievements outlined in the compensation plan.
Benefit offerings for full-time employment include medical, dental, vision, term life and AD&D insurance, short-term and long-term disability, additional voluntary benefits, commuter benefits, wellness plans, and a 401k plan or a non-qualified deferred compensation plan. Available paid leave includes Personal Time Off (PTO) on an accrual basis up to 152 hours a year, 10 Paid Holidays, 1 Community Service Day, and up to 6 weeks of Paid Parental Leave. PTO and holiday hours are prorated based on hire date within the calendar year.
